Types of Jet Ski Covers
When selecting a jet ski cover, it is essential to understand the different types available in the market. Primarily, jet ski covers can be categorized into standard, custom-fit, and universal covers. Standard covers are often the most affordable option but may not offer a precise fit. These are suitable for short-term protection and can be easily removed and stored.
Custom-fit covers, on the other hand, are tailored to specific jet ski models. Made from high-quality materials, these covers provide enhanced protection against water, UV rays, and dirt. They often feature reinforced seams and unique fastening systems to ensure they stay securely in place, making them ideal for both long-term storage and travel.
Universal covers can fit a variety of jet ski models. While they offer versatility, their fit may not be as snug as custom options, which can lead to flapping and potential wear over time. Understanding these types helps buyers choose a cover that meets their specific needs, ensuring the best protection for their investment.
Materials Used in Jet Ski Covers
The material used in a jet ski cover significantly impacts its durability and effectiveness. Common materials include polyester, nylon, and marine-grade fabric. Polyester is a popular choice due to its resilience against UV rays and water resistance, making it suitable for outdoor conditions. It is lightweight, easy to handle, and often treated with coatings to enhance its waterproof capabilities.
Nylon, while generally more durable than polyester, may not provide the same level of UV protection. However, it offers excellent tear resistance, making it suitable for harsher weather conditions. Buyers looking for long-lasting protection might consider marine-grade fabric, which is specifically designed for outdoor use. This material balances durability, breathability, and protection against the elements.
Moreover, some covers come with additional features like reinforced stitching and underside linings that prevent scratches on the jet ski’s surface. When choosing a material, it is crucial for buyers to consider their storage location, typical weather conditions, and how often they plan to use their jet ski.
Maintenance Tips for Jet Ski Covers
Proper maintenance of a jet ski cover can significantly extend its lifespan and effectiveness. One of the primary recommendations is to regularly clean the cover according to the manufacturer’s instructions. Most covers can be washed with mild soap and water, but it is crucial to avoid harsh chemicals that could damage the fabric. Additionally, it is essential to ensure that the cover is completely dry before storing it to prevent mold and mildew growth.
Another critical maintenance tip is to inspect the cover frequently for any signs of wear and tear. Regularly checking the seams, straps, and buckles helps ensure that the cover remains secure during windy conditions. If any areas show signs of damage, repairing them promptly can prevent further deterioration. Using a seam sealer or fabric repair tape can be particularly effective for minor tears.
Finally, storing the jet ski cover properly when not in use is equally important. If possible, keep it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Folding it neatly without creasing can help maintain its shape and effectiveness. By following these maintenance tips, jet ski owners can ensure their covers offer the best protection for their watercraft for years to come.

How do I determine the correct size for my jet ski cover?
To determine the right size for your jet ski cover, start by measuring your jet ski’s length, width, and height. Most manufacturers provide a size chart that correlates with these dimensions, helping you find the perfect fit. Taking accurate measurements is crucial to ensure that the cover provides adequate protection without being overly tight or loose.
Another tip is to consider the style of the cover; some are designed to accommodate specific features like mirrors or added accessories. Always check the product description to see if the cover is compatible with your particular jet ski model, as many brands offer tailored options for popular makes and models.

Are there covers designed for storage and transportation?
Yes, there are jet ski covers specifically designed for both storage and transportation. Storage covers typically provide extra protection against the elements like rain and UV rays when your jet ski is parked for a long period. They often have a snug fit and may include additional features such as vents to prevent moisture buildup and mildew during storage.
Transportation covers, on the other hand, are engineered to keep your jet ski secure while being trailered or towed. They usually feature heavier-duty materials and reinforced straps or buckles to withstand wind and movement. When selecting a cover, double-check that it’s labeled for transportation purposes if that’s your primary requirement.

How much should I expect to spend on a jet ski cover?
The price of a jet ski cover can vary widely depending on factors such as size, material quality, and brand reputation. On the lower end, you might find basic universal covers starting around $50 to $100. However, for custom-fit or high-quality covers that offer superior protection and durability, prices can range from $150 to $300 or more.
Investing a bit more in a quality cover can pay off in the long run, as it will provide better protection and last longer. Consider your specific needs, the frequency of use, and environmental factors when determining your budget, as these elements will guide you toward the best option for your jet ski.
